The Alzheimers Score in 13672, Parishville, New York is 12 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

69.44 percent of the population in 13672 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 72.92 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.17 percent of the residents in 13672 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 0.93 members with about 2.16 cars available per household.

An estimate of 97.49 percent of the residents in 13672 has some form of health insurance. 65.97 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 71.40 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 13672 would have to travel an average of 13.55 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Canton-Potsdam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 13672, Parishville, New York.

As of , an estimate of 479 residents live in 13672 with a median age of 54.5 years. 22.34 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 29.65 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 33.33 percent of the residents in 13672 is currently married, and 17.66 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 13672 is $5,396.83.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 13672 is approximately $763. The median household spends about 14.14 percent of their income on housing.
